Kolhapuri Mutton Curry
Ingredients
-
500 gm mutton on bones curry cut
-
to taste salt
-
1/2 tsp turmeric powder
-
1 tbsp lime juice
-
1 tsp ginger-garlic paste
-
Dry roast & grind -
-
2 tbsp coriander seeds
-
1 tsp fennel seeds
-
5-6 cloves
-
10-12 pepper corns
-
3 tbsp fresh grated coconut
-
4-5 dry red chilies
-
For Gravy -
-
3 tbsp oil
-
2 onions, sliced
-
1" ginger
-
3-4 garlic cloves
-
2 tomatoes, chopped
-
coriander leaves to garnish
Cooking Instructions
-
1
Marinate the mutton for an hour with the ingredients mentioned under it.
-
2
Dry roast all the ingredients mentioned under it for a minute or till you get an nice aroma. Let it cool down and then grind into a powder. Keep aside.
-
3
Heat 1 tbsp. oil in a pan and saute the the onion, ginger & garlic till light brown. Then add the tomatoes and continue to saute till it is mashed. Set aside to cool. Then grind into a paste.
-
4
Heat remaining oil and fry the marinated mutton till light brown. Now add the ground powder and the ground paste.
-
5
Fry for 2-3 minutes till it is well combined.
-
6
Add 1 cup water and pressure cook for 20-25 minutes on a low flame after the first whistle. (Water can be adjusted according to the consistency required).
-
7
Garnish with coriander leaves and enjoy with plain steamed rice, pulao, plain Biryani, naan, tandoori roti or just plain chapati.
